  • the present invention relates to an apparatus for treating a product, in particular for packaging a food product.
  • Said product preferably being in the form of portions of molten cheese or the like or portions of a soft or semi-hard cheese or the like, obtained by cutting a whole cheese.
  • a problem encountered with apparatuses of the aforesaid kind pertains to the safeguard of the product during the several movements it undergoes within the apparatuses for treating, in particular for packaging said product.
  • said product moving operations can also modify the disposition of the groups of portions that is destined, for instance to be packaged in a single container or case, making it in effect impossible to carry out such a packaging operation.
  • machines to produce packages of molten cheese which comprise an appropriate metering apparatus or section, which produces and wraps individual cheese portions and, immediately downstream therefrom, a boxing apparatus or section able to place groups composed by said individual molten cheese portions in a respective box or packaging case.
  • an apparatus for treating a product, in particular for packaging a food product, said product preferably being in the form of portions of molten cheese or the like or portions of a soft or semi-hard cheese or the like obtained by cutting a whole cheese; the apparatus comprising a line for conveying the product between a pick up station and an offloading station, and a plurality of organs for supporting the product, movable in order to transfer the product along said line.
  • each organ for supporting and transferring the product to carry a pre-defined group of product portions, which are able to define the content of an individual package or are obtained by subdividing a whole cake of said product.
  • the present invention further relates to an advantageous movable organ for supporting a quantity of product to be conveyed along a conveying line and an advantageous disposition of a cake on a support plane.
  • the present invention also relates to methods for effecting the loading and offloading of the product from a preferred and advantageous embodiment of said movable support organ.

  • a first preferred embodiment 10 of machine apparatus for packaging quantities of a food product, and in particular portions of molten cheese 14 arranged in groups 12 in a condition suitable for packaging, i.e. (as Figure 2 clearly shows) with the individual portions or items extending radially set mutually side by side, comprises a section 16 for metering and wrapping in respective aluminium containers or the like said quantities of product, which is of a type essentially known to the person versed in the art, and a packaging or boxing section 18 downstream of said metering section 16, which, also in a substantially known manner, inserts each quantity of product into a box or container, preferably made of cardboard, of suitable shape.
  • the present embodiment of machine further comprises, advantageously, between said metering section 16 and said packaging or boxing section 18, an intermediate line 20 for conveying said quantities of product, which preferably, though not exclusively or by way of limitation, comprises a conveyor belt 20 and sliding guides, in the form of strips 21 extending parallel in correspondence with the opposite longitudinal sides of the belt 20, which are suitable for driving, along said line, appropriate movable organs 22 for supporting a respective quantity of product 12.
  • Said movable support organs 22 advantageously allow, as shall become more readily apparent below, to transfer said quantities or groups of product along the line without modifying their disposition or configuration, so that they can be promptly boxed, as soon as they are received by said boxing section 18.
  • the present intermediate line 20 is in itself able to receive and store a certain quantity of product that allows to let said metering section function in a manner that is substantially independent from operative interruptions, for instance due to the exhaustion of the stock of cardboard blanks for containment boxes in the boxing section or machine
  • the present embodiment of machine comprises at least one, but preferably, as shown, a first and a second accumulation, or temporary storage, buffers 24, 26, which are able, when the boxing section 18 downstream is idle due to any problem whatsoever, to draw from the line 20 the movable support organs 22, loaded with the respective quantities of product 12, and to return them to the same line 20, as soon as conditions allow it, maintaining them in storage in its own interior for the necessary time interval.
  • downstream boxing section 18 is made to function at an operative speed exceeding by 10% the productive speed of the metering section 16.
  • the use of one or more of such dynamic storage buffers allows considerably to increase the storage capacity of the intermediate line 20.
  • a unit for treating the food product which can by way of example be a tunnel 28 for cooling the still "warm” portions of molten cheese, within which tunnel the path of said conveying line 20 is deviated.
  • This product treatment section could obviously be constituted by a treatment unit suitable for performing any operation or function on the treated product.
  • the present machine embodiment further comprises, indicated with dashed lines in Figure 1, means 23 suitable for loading said quantity of product 12 from the metering section 16 onto the respective support organ 22 and means 25 suitable for offloading said quantity of product 12 from said support organ 22 to the packaging or boxing section 18.
  • each movable organ 22 for supporting the respective quantity of product 12 comprises a circular portion 30 suitable for providing with its inner profile 31 for the lateral containment of the cheese wedges 14 and a bottom portion 32 for the underlying support of said group of products 12, which is movable axially in the vertical with respect to the lateral portion 30.
  • Suitable means are provided for moving said bottom portion 32 between a lowered position, below the upper edge 34 of said lateral containment portion 30 and a raised position wherein said bottom portion 32 is in correspondence with, or possibly above, the upper edge 34 of said lateral containment portion 30.
  • Said means for raising and lowering said bottom portion 32 are provided in correspondence with said means for loading said quantity of product 12 from the metering machine onto the respective support organ 22 and in correspondence with said means for offloading said quantity of product 12 from said support organ 22 to the packaging or boxing section 18.
  • the aforesaid means for raising the bottom 32 of the movable support comprise pin means 33 which engage said bottom portion 32 of the movable support organ, thanks to the fact that they are inserted in corresponding holes 33' provided in an underlying sleeve-shaped extension of said plane 32 for supporting the product, and which are able to slide within appropriate vertical guiding means 35 provided on said lateral containment portion 30.
  • Said guides for the pins 33 for raising and lowering the bottom 32 are in the form of vertical slots 35 angularly distanced and provided in said lateral portion 30 starting from an intermediate height and ending in correspondence with the upper peripheral edge of the support of the fixed part 34.
  • the aforesaid guiding slots 35 are superiorly open to allow, during the mounting phase, the introduction of the pins 33 themselves into the guide slots themselves.
  • the pins 33 for engaging and raising the bottom 32, extend radially to the exterior of said lateral portion 30 in order to be able to be gripped by suitable means 37 which provide a bi-directional grip of said pins 33 such as to allow the raising and lowering of said bottom 32 in the vertical direction.
  • annular projection 39 Indicated with the number 39 in Figure 3 and 4 is an annular projection of the external body 30 of the support organ, whose annular projection 39 can advantageously be engaged by a corresponding means 39' (shown in Figures 4 and 5) which is able to hold said portion or external body 30 motionless on the underlying belt 20, when the aforesaid bottom 32 is actuated vertically.
  • said means 23 which serve to load said quantity of product 12 from the metering section 16 onto the respective support organ 22 comprise, in a manner structurally similar to said means 25 for offloading said quantity of product 12 from said support organ 22 to the packaging or boxing section (the latter not being expressly shown in the Figures), means 36 for supporting the group 12 of individual packages, whereon, thanks to appropriate means 38 for grouping said items, the group of products is positioned in a condition ready for packaging.
  • Said grouping means 38 are provided in correspondence with said loading station and are constituted by a shaped head 40, of substantially known type, which, by its rotation, positions the wedges of molten cheese according to a configuration suitable for boxing.
  • the grouping and positioning means 38 comprise, in any case, to provide for said rotation for orienting said movable head 40, a shaft 42 that brings said head 40, which extends vertically, downwards, starting from a horizontal arm 44 and which is borne by means of respective bearings 46 situated on the arm 44 itself.
  • Said head holder shaft 40 presents, at the opposite extremity from that of the head 40, a rotating pulley 48 actuated by a transmission belt 50 which is borne by the arm 44 itself and which is driven to rotate by an additional pulley 52, at the opposite extremity of said arm 44, which pulley 52 is, in turn, commanded to rotate through a suitable shaft 54, which is supported within a vertical bushing 56 of a vertical arm 58.
  • the aforesaid vertical arm 58 serves to support the extremity of said horizontal arm 44 that is opposite to the one wherein the cheese portions are to be grouped.
  • the vertical shaft 54 is appropriately actuated to rotate by suitable means (not expressly shown in the Figures), of a type that is wholly known and easily constructed by the person versed in the art, which are provided in correspondence with a base widening 60 that sustains inferiorly said vertical arm 58.
  • the aforesaid support means for forming the group of products 12 are advantageously constituted by a thin lamina 36, which is supported, in the horizontal position, by at least an appropriate beam 62 whereon are pivoted levers or bars 64, 66 extending upwards and hinged, to the frame of the machine, in a lower position in correspondence with the extremity opposite to the one wherein they are pivoted to the beam 62.
  • Said bars 64, 66 are commanded to oscillate, forward and backward, in the horizontal direction (as shown by the arrows O in Figure 5), upon the impulse of appropriate actuating means (not expressly shown in the figures), commanded in such a way as to move said lamina 36 for supporting the products, between an advanced position supporting a group 12 of products (shown in Figure 4) and a rearward position for transferring or passing the group of products to the underlying bottom portion 32 in raised position (as shown in Figure 5).
  • said lamina 36 after the organ 22 has been positioned with the related bottom 32 flush with the plane 34, is extracted from underneath said group, which is held horizontally by said head 40, being passed to said bottom 32 of the movable support organ which is situated immediately below said lamina.
  • appropriate means 66 are also provided which are able to position, in succession, said support organs 22 in correspondence with the grouping position of the individual molten cheese portions 14.
  • These positioning means comprise a wheel 68 having a peripheral edge shaped with semi-circular seats 70 able to take, through the engagement of the corresponding outer peripheral edge of the lateral portion 30, said support organs 22, in such a way that, rotating in steps in the direction shown by the arched arrow R of Figure 2, they carry and stop successive empty support organs 22 below said support lamina 36 and advance, after filling, said support organs, filled with the group 12 of products, towards the part of the feeding or conveying line 20 that is positioned downstream of the loading.
  • Said wheel 68 for positioning and advancing the movable supports comprises a lower portion 68a having respective seats 70a, in correspondence with which are provided respective projections 39' for retaining downward the lateral portion 30 of the support organ, and an upper portion 68b having respective seats 70b in correspondence with which are provided fork portions 43 a, 43b for bi-directional gripping, in the vertical direction, for said projecting pins 33 of said movable support 22.
  • Said second wheel 68b is moved vertically upwards and downwards (as shown by the arrows V of Figures 4 and 5) by means of a central shaft 51 that supports said upper wheel 68b and is coaxial and movable vertically with respect to a tubular shaft 53 which bears and actuates in rotation said vertically fixed lower wheel 68a.
  • Said means for rotating and raising and lowering said wheel bearing shafts 51, 53 are not expressly shown in the figures and can be of any type suitable for the purpose.
  • Analogous means 25 similar to the loading means 23 illustrated above, are provided for offloading and transferring the group or quantity of products to said boxing section 18.
  • these means for offloading the movable organs are not expressly shown in the figures, however from the structural point of view they are wholly similar to said adjacent loading means 24.
  • a lamina for supporting the group of products is provided, which lamina is inserted between said bottom 32 of the movable support 22 in raised condition and which subsequently sustains said group of products 12, after the bottom 32 has been lowered, and the related support organ 22 has been moved away by suitable wheel- shaped positioning means, similar to those illustrated above.
  • an intermediate feeding line, and of related organs for supporting and transferring the product along said intermediate line allows to obtain a machine wherein any interruptions in the packaging or boxing apparatus located downstream are "dampened” or “buffered” in said intermediate line, which, even if the boxing operation is interrupted, is able to receive a certain number of quantities of products coming from the metering section or apparatus located upstream, without it being necessary immediately to interrupt also the production of the same metering apparatus located upstream. All production losses that instead occur in prior art machines are thereby avoided and it is possible to employ a lesser number of personnel tasked with monitoring and restoring the operation of said machine than the number required by known machines.
  • a packaging machine an organ for the movable support of a quantity of product and related usage procedures which allow to enhance the productive efficiency of the packaging phase, as well as the flexibility of the entire packaging system itself, in that they allow to provide the system with a plurality of additional functions for the treatment of the product or other purposes without thereby having appreciably to modify the layout of the machine. It is also possible drastically to decrease the number of personnel necessary to monitor the machine under operating conditions.
  • a second preferred embodiment 100 of apparatus comprises a cutting section 116, which can be constructed in the form of a cutter of a type wholly known to the person versed in the art and which it is not therefore necessary to illustrate in detail, which cuts a whole cake 112 of a soft or semi-hard cheese, such as for instance a cake of "stracchino", but that could also be a cake or whole piece of any other cheese or possibly of another food product, into a plurality of portions 114 to be wrapped individually.

  • the present second preferred embodiment of apparatus further presents a support frame 115 and, to transfer the product from the cutter to the wrapping machines, a line 120 for conveying the product, which in turn comprises a first conveying and distributing section 120a, wherefrom extend a first and a second section 120b, 120c for branching and conveying towards respective portion wrapping machines, which are not shown in the accompanying drawings and which can be of a type wholly known and easily constructed by the person versed in the art.
  • the transfer of the individual portions from the respective conveying sections 120b, 120c to the wrapping machines or units can be performed by operators who, manually draw the individual portions 114 one by one and provide them to said packaging machines.
  • Said conveying sections 120a, 120b, 120c can be realised by any conveyor or other transfer means, however, as shown, they are preferably in the form of respective conveyor belts.
  • the one or more organs 122 for supporting the product are used, which allow to safeguard the integrity of the cheese portions which, being rather soft, would risk being damaged or otherwise deformed during the movement phase.
  • the organ 122 for supporting and transferring the product is fed to the cutting section, where it will receive the cake 112 fractionated into portions 114 to be packaged individually, thanks to a conveyor belt 123 or other conveying means, starting from a magazine or feeding unit (not shown in the accompanying drawings).
  • an appropriate unit in particular in the form of a conveyor belt 121, able to transfer the support organs from the cutter station to the line 120a and use could be made of corresponding units able to transfer the support organs from the conveyors 120b, 120c to the wrapping machines, replacing the aforesaid operators.
  • the organ 122 for supporting and transferring the product of this second embodiment comprise a substantially rigid support plane for the product, which plane is realised by a plank having substantially quadrangular profile which presents the upper surface for supporting the product provided with means for draining any liquids which may be released by the product.

  • on the surface of said plank are provided a plurality of channels 125a, 125b, which mutually intersect and run substantially parallel to the edges of the quadrangular support plank.
  • the plank or even simply the support plane for the product, is preferably made of plastic material, in particular of plastic material for use with foodstuffs.
  • the organs for supporting and conveying the product which travel along the belt 120a are stopped in correspondence with the secondary belts 120b, 120c, by means of appropriate arresting means.
  • First arresting means comprise a first and second movable organ 127, 127, which are movable transversely to the line to insert laterally between successive support planks 122 arresting the advance of the one that, according to the direction of advance along the line, is positioned upstream.
  • Said movable organs 127, 127 are in particular realised by projecting portions 127a, 127a of corresponding arms 127b, 127b, which, in the arresting position, are positioned parallel to the direction of advance of the support organs 122.
  • Said arms 127b, 127b are pivoted in respective points indicated with the numbers 129, 129 in Figure 7, in such a way as to be actuated in rotation in a plane parallel to the transport plane by suitable actuating means (not shown in the accompanying figures).
  • fixed arresting means in the form of a ledge surface 131, are provided in correspondence of the terminal extremity of the conveyor belt 120a.
  • the plank 122 presents in correspondence with a side a first and a second recesses which extend from opposite longitudinal sides of the plank and are such as to guarantee the insertion of the arresting means 127a, 127a, to allow the engagement and arrest of the plank that follows along the conveying line.
  • each of said recesses is obtained realising a chamfer, or inclined edge, in correspondence with a related corner of the rear side of the individual plank 122.
  • the present embodiment provides for the employment, in correspondence with each arresting organ, of appropriate translating or thrusting means 133, 133, which engage the organs for supporting the product moving them from a conveyor belt to the other.
  • the translating means essentially comprise movable means 135 for engaging the product support organs which are actuated, by appropriate means, to translate towards and against a respective support organ and hence to drive said organ towards a new position.
  • the actuating means comprise, as shown, a pneumatic cylinder 137, whose stem 139, movable, forward and backward, between an advanced position and a rearward position, supports the aforesaid means 135 for engaging the product support organ.
  • said means for engaging the product support organs comprise a first part 141 defining a surface for engaging a lateral edge of the product support organs and which is such as to provide for moving these organs towards the new destination, and a second part 143, lying in the same plane as the first part, which is able to engage, by sliding, the forward edge of the successive product support organ, in such a way as to block its advance.
  • the means for engaging the product support organs are in the form of a "L" shaped element whose forward wing defines said translating part 141, whilst the other wing defines the part 143 for arresting the advance of the successive product support organ.
  • the cake of cheese 112 presents a substantially quadrangular profile and the product portions 114, which are derived from said cake, are obtained by means of cuts which are effected according to directions substantially parallel to the sides of the form itself so that individual portions 114 also present a substantially quadrangular shape.
  • said portioned shape 112 to be positioned on said support and transfer plane 122 oriented obliquely with respect thereto, in such a way as to present a vertex of the shape 112, as well as a vertex of the respective portions 114 oriented towards a direction for withdrawing the portions which considerably facilitates manual pick-up operations by the operator.
  • the diagonals of said quadrangular cake are set according to the median lines that connect opposite sides of the quadrangular plank supporting the product.
  • This disposition allows to present to personnel, who must manually take each individual portion of cheese to position it on a wrapping machine, cheese portions that present one of their vertices oriented according to the natural direction along which the hand travels to approach the portioned cake.
  • the operator In order to take each individual portion, the operator generally moves the thumb and the fingers of the hand in opposite directions to grip, as would the jaws of a pincer, against the faces of the portion that extend from the same vertex of that portion (see Figure 8).
  • the present disposition allows to perform this gripping operation in an extremely easy manner with no need for the hand, which is moved to approach the portion, in a direction perpendicular to the corresponding side of the plank, to perform difficult bending motions with respect to the arm.
  • this pick-up is extremely easy for all portions cut from a whole cake.
  • an easy access is obtained to the vertex and to the lateral faces, which depart therefrom, also of the successive portions 114b and 115c.

Abstract

L'invention concerne un appareil (10, 100) permettant de traiter un produit, et plus particulièrement d'emballer un produit alimentaire (12, 112). Ce produit se présente de préférence en plusieurs portions (14) de fromage fondu ou similaire, ou en plusieurs portions (114) d'un fromage à pâte molle ou demi-dure ou similaire, ces portions étant découpées dans un fromage entier (114'). L'appareil de cette invention comporte un transporteur (20, 120) destiné à transporter ledit produit (12, 112) entre les différents postes de cet appareil, ce produit reposant par ailleurs sur un ou plusieurs organes mobiles (22, 122) conçus pour acheminer ce produit (12, 112) le long dudit transporteur 120).
